Ticket: Slimmed image breaks runtime on Pellarc build agents.

Repro steps:
1. Build the hollowed image with the strip-layers profile enabled.
2. Push to the staging registry and deploy to the canary pool.
3. Container exits with a missing shared-library error within ten seconds.

Expected: parity with the full image. Actual: crash loop. Suspect the trim step removes the resolver libs. To pull the failing image from the staging registry, authenticate with the token below.

session JWT of tawip-kajog = eyJhbGciOiJIUzI1NiIsInR5cCI6IkpXVCJ9.eyJzdWIiOiI2dKYGGIn0.afsnASii

### Step 4: Stabilize the integration tests

Heads up: the Tollgate payments suite is flaky mostly because tests share one sandbox ledger. Before migrating, give each test run its own namespace and bump the settlement poll timeout — the old default is way too tight. Once that's in place, reruns should drop to near zero. The test harness picks up these configuration values at startup.

config for hahip-yajep:
holix:
  log_level: error
  metrics_host: metrics.holix.qorvellabs.internal
  pin: 9600
  pool_size: 8

Subject: Drone return — Kestrel Mk4

Dispatch,

The Kestrel Mk4 from the Varno site survey is back and tagged for servicing. Rotor two is stripped; avionics pod untouched. Veylan Aerotech wants it at their Dunmere bench by Thursday. Case is latched and banded, log sheet inside the lid. Courier pickup booked for 09:00 tomorrow. The hand-over instruction below is confidential and must be followed exactly.

dispatch memo: the sorius tamius courier leaves the praeth ledger at gate 4873 under passcode 928014

Handover: Font vendoring for Glyphden

Welcome aboard. Before you touch the build, know that we vendor all third-party fonts into the repo under assets/fonts rather than pulling from a CDN. This keeps Glyphden reproducible and avoids license drift — each family has a LICENSE file beside it that must stay in sync. The fetch-and-pin script runs in CI nightly and fails on checksum mismatch. Review the license matrix before adding anything new. The fetcher reads the following configuration at startup.

config for yahof-tajop:
zorath:
  pin: 7493
  metrics_host: metrics.zorath.tolvaqsys.internal
  tenant: praiel
  seal: seal_fd9cd4f1